Background

Dorcas is married a year ago with hopes and expectations of a child in their marriage, this child came into their lives under Helpster and rejoicing is the language in their lives. Mrs. Dorcas gave birth to a baby girl after a long labor. At first, the baby seemed healthy, but soon she became weak and had trouble breathing. With urgent medical care, Mrs. Dorcas and the medical team worked hard to treat the infection and help the baby recover. On presentation to our hospital, the child was evaluated and diagnosed with meconium aspiration and requires urgent treatment.

Medical history

Dorcas Victor was admitted to Albisbir Hospital with signs of Meconium Sepsis shortly after birth. With the support of Helpster Charity, she received urgent antibiotic treatment and close neonatal care. Her condition improved steadily, and after several days of monitoring, Dorcas made a full recovery.

Outcome

With early and proper treatment, many babies with meconium sepsis recover fully. However, if untreated, it can lead to severe breathing problems, organ damage, or even be life-threatening. Prompt medical care is crucial for a good outcome.
